Current form and context for Real Madrid

Real’s league form is worrying. The club lost 1-2 to Mallorca and drew 1-1 with Girona.

Champions League exit increased scrutiny. Real were eliminated by Bayern Munich in the quarterfinals.

Key moment in Europe

In the rematch, Real fought back to level the tie. A late red card shown to Eduardo Camavingi turned the match.

Bayern then scored twice and advanced. This marks a second consecutive season without Champions League progress.

Speculation about coach Alvaro Arbeloi’s future has grown. Club officials will evaluate the situation after the season.

Alaves: attack-minded and fighting relegation

Quique Sanchez Flores has instilled an attacking style. Alaves can score and concede in equal measure.

The team surged to a 4-3 comeback win over Celta Vigo. That match highlighted the club’s resilience.

Lucas Boye has become decisive off the bench. He scored important goals and influenced draws with Osasuna and Real Sociedad.

Alaves sits on 33 points. The club is just one point above the relegation zone.

Squad news and likely selections

Real will miss several players. Raul Asencio is ill and Rodrygo is out long-term after a ligament rupture.

Andrij Lunin will start in goal, replacing the injured Thibaut Courtois. Aurelien Tchouameni returns to the squad.

Alaves report no new absences. Carlos Benavidez remains unavailable. Abde Rebbach is suspended.

Yusi is expected to step in for Rebbach. Boye may start the match.

When and where to watch

The match takes place on Tuesday, April 21, with kickoff at 21:30. The game will be played in Madrid.
